Seeed Studio 1.3inch OLED Display Module
Seeed Studio 1.3inch OLED Display Module is for the Raspberry Pi Pico, has 64×128 Pixels, and an SPI/I2C Interface. The 1.3" OLED Display Module has an embedded SH1107 driver and uses the SPI/I2C Bus. It comes with a Raspberry Pi Pico C/C++ and MicroPython Demo. Features Adopts...

FLIR Lepton 3.0 & 3.5 Micro Thermal Camera Modules
FLIR Lepton 3.0 and 3.5 Micro Thermal Camera Modules offer 160 x 120 active pixels and <50mK thermal sensitivity in a small 11.8mm x 12.7mm x 7.2mm package. The 3.0 module is non-radiometric, while the 3.5 module has a radiometric thermal imaging system. Both modules feature a CCI...
